Course Costs
Course costs vary according to your specific needs. For guidance courses cost between £500 and £1,000 per day. Most courses are suitable for between ten and forty people. We provide course materials and certificates as required. Contact Becky for more information.
Creative Presentations
A challenging and exciting one day course designed to provide an increased understanding of the skills and techniques required to deliver dynamic presentations. The course will provide an opportunity for participants to practice and review their presentation skills and techniques and receive constructive feedback. Delegates will be encouraged to develop a creative approach to creating a presentation and consider how best to engage an audience. They will also consider the impact of non verbal and verbal communication and the use of visual aids. As well as participating in a vocal workshop in which they will practice breathing, resonating, articulation and projection exercises.
Difficult Encounters and Conflict Resolution
A one day training programme specifically for health care professionals. The course covers the Conflict Resolution national syllabus as stipulated by the NHS Counter Fraud and Security Management Service. It is an interactive and entertaining course which focuses on how to deal with challenging and potentially violent situations both on the phone and face to face.
Live theatre demonstrations of aggressive interactions in health care settings are performed by professional actors as a foundation for analysing human interaction. Delegates are encouraged to think about the psychological state and behavior of themselves and the service users. Through watching these sketches and considering various communication models participants think about how to identify and prevent potentially hostile situations and develop an awareness of warning signs, de-escalation techniques and risk assessment.
Delegates build on these communication skills by group work and through redirecting one of the scenes to create a positive outcome. They look at the difference between verbal and non verbal communications, active listening skills, the use of empathy and a positive approach to diversity.
Caring Communications
Caring communications is a master class for anyone who would like to understand more about the art and science of communication. It is an interactive and entertaining course that provides delegates with an opportunity to develop their communication skills with both members of the public and other members of staff both on the phone and face to face.
Live theatre demonstrations of interactions are performed by professional actors as a foundation for analysing work related interactions. Delegates are encouraged to think about the psychological state and behavior of themselves and others and explore various communication models They will also look at non-verbal and para-verbal communications, active listening skills, managing difficult behaviour and the use of empathy. There is an opportunity to participate in script reading and role play to enhance personal style.
Creative Training (A Train the Trainers Course)
A half day train the trainers course with a difference. Creative training looks at personal delivery techniques and explores how to open a session, lead a group and bring energy and fun to a training day. It also explores how to be imaginative when creating a training session and the use of drama skills as training tools. Expert trainers who were pioneers of drama based training in the public sector offer advice and guidance on how to use drama techniques such as forum theatre, role play and script reading exercises successfully.
Dramatic Team Building
Dramatic Teambuilding is an entertaining half-day course that uses
theatre exercises and script reading to develop good group dynamics and team
spirit.
During the course delegates will participate in a fun drama workshop and
physical and vocal exercises that develop trust, sensitivity and group
awareness.
Participants will read scripts demonstrating an unproductive and negative team
and use this as an impetus to discuss what creates successful and creative
teams.
By the end of the course participants should have had a positive and
enjoyable time together, developed a better awareness of themselves and each
other and have a good understanding of how best to work as a team
Pitching to Win
This half day programme is designed to develop sharp delivery and good communications when pitching for business. The course will provide delegates with an opportunity to dress rehearse making a pitch and receive individual constructive feedback on their skills. They will consider a range of delivery techniques and how to stand out and communicate well when addressing potential clients. They will also look at being able to adapt a pitch to client expectations and identify methods of handling questions and difficult audiences.
Dynamic Diversity
A half day entertaining, thought provoking and interactive course, that aims to develop communication skills and heighten awareness of dignity and diversity in the workplace. Dynamic Diversity shows, through a series of short scenes, different kinds of subtle prejudice and encourages the participants to think about how it might feel to be discriminated against. The vignettes explore issues including culture, disability, gender, weight, mental health and sexuality.
Facilitating With Ease
A creative and practical half-day course that takes a fun and informative look at how to be a confident and sensitive facilitator and leader. The course considers how to engage a group and how to deal with difficult group dynamics and a diverse range of personality types including the shy and withdrawn, the over domineering and the tired and disinterested. It encourages participants to develop a reassuring, empathic and engaging personal style.
The Art Of Appraisal
A fun and interactive half day course that provides delegates with an opportunity to develop communication skills in relation to performing appraisals. The Art of Appraisal uses live theatre performed by professional actors to demonstrate what can go wrong with an appraisal. These sketches show how communications can breakdown and are used to help delegates think about the purpose of appraisals and how to develop a productive and sensitive style. Participants also have the opportunity to practice their skills on a simulated appraisee played by an actor and receive individual constructive feedback.
The Vibrant Voice
A half day workshop presented by one of our professional actor voice tutors. The course aims to help participants develop a rich, clear, projected and colourful voice. It helps participants consider the importance of lively expressive communication whilst also considering the importance of protecting the voice. This practical course will include exercises in relaxation, breathing, resonating, articulation and projection and provides participants with a vocal workout that can be continued after the course is over.
